For all you animal lovers who think your hardwoods are a safe place to train your pets...see this? It's dog pee (not Bailey's) that seeped through to the subfloor. As soon as we pulled up the boards, the smell was crazy bad. Be thankful you don't have smellovision! A friend of mine told me to seal it with Kilz primer to get rid of the odor, so that's what I'll be doing.
